
Before match the talking point was whitewash. In the end it did happen. Virat Kohli led India to 2nd whitewash under his captaincy. In the fight of captains between the highest ODI scorer of year, Angelo kept the slender lead as both scored unbeaten 139 runs. Angelo recorded his first ever ODI century in 6 years, but could not prevent SL from finally getting whitewashed in an ODI series. The match ended to be a contest between 4 batsmen, and in the end Kohli won the series, and was declared Player of the Series too.
Statistics
- 1. First whitewash of Sri Lanka by any team in Bilateral ODI series.
2. 264 by Rohit Sharma is the new record in ODIs.
3. Centuries by Kohli and Mathews is the third occasion in ODIs when both captains scored centuries. Kohli has achieved the same feat when he won against Bangladesh. England vs Ireland match in 2013 provided the first such instance.
4. 339 by Angelo Mathews and 329 by Kohli is the highest aggregates of the series by players.
5. 58 6s hit during the 5 matches.
6. Out of the 5 batsmen who aggregated 200+ in the series, Angelo Mathews is the only Sri Lankan.
7. 7 centuries scored during the series.
8. 12 half-centuries scored.
9. Mahela and Angelo received MOMs for their centuries in losing causes.
10. 100 international wins against Sri Lanka by India. (83 ODIs, 14 Tests and 3 T20Is). India’s second best record is against England with 74 international wins.
11. 5th whitewash by India in ODI series of 3+ ODIs.
12. 10 sixes by Mathews in his century is joint highest, with Pollard, against India in any ODI match.
13. 11 wickets (in 5 matches) make Akshar Patel the most successful bowler of the series ahead of 10 wickets by Umesh Yadav in matches.
14. Umesh Yadav (4/53), Dhawal Kulkarni (4/34) and Ishant Sharma (4/34) achieved their personal best in ODIs.
15. 4.61 economy (43.1 overs) makes Akshar the most economical bowler in the series.
16. 16.90 gives Umesh Yadav the best bowling average of the series.
17. 3 Maidens by Umesh Yadav is the most by any bowler during the series which saw 17 maidens.
18. 404/5 by India is their 5th 400+ score in ODIs.
19. 21 350+ scores by India in ODIs is a record for any team.
100+ Partnerships of the Series
- 231 1st Rahane, Dhawan at Hyderabad, 2014
202 3rd Rohit Sharma, Kohli at Kolkata, 2014
136 3rd Kohli, Rayudu at Ranchi 2014
128 5th Kohli, Uthappa at Kolkata, 2014
128 5th Angelo, Thirimanne at Ranchi, 2014
122 2nd Dhawan, Rayudu at Ahmedabad, 2014
118 5th Angelo, Thirimanne at Kolkata, 2014
116 3rd Rayudu, Kohli at Ahmedabad, 2014
105 3rd Dilshan, Mahela at Hyderabad, 2014
